Mission: The Mission of the Boys & Girls Club is to guide and support area youth toward the discovery and fulfillment of their individual potential. With special concern for Youth at Risk, the Boys & Girls Club provides a “home away from home” and develops values that turn young people into productive citizens and leaders.
Programs:
| Educational | Computer center after school study and tutor time. Story time reading groups with mentors Internet computer access hours. Girl talk (Mentors) hours. Guy talk (Mentors) hours. Community volunteer speakers - Business, Culture, Racial. Arts & Crafts. Music. |
|---|---|
| Recreational | Tae Kwan Do instruction, Gymnastics/Tumbling, Basketball, Baseball, Volleyball, Soccer, Flag Football, Floor Hockey, Ice Skating, Table Tennis, Pool, Fooseball, Swimming trips, Board games, Chess, Computer games, Special event activities such as trips to Valley Fair, Taylor Falls, etc. |
Leadership Activities: Volunteer Programs, Youth Board member participation, Mentoring.
Service Area: Superior/Douglas County. Open door Policy – No Youth is ever turned away.
Age Group Served: K-12th grade. Also, adults are encouraged to participate as volunteers & mentors.
Membership - Sliding scale.
Free snacks served five days per week
Free Van transportation
